caffe:把pb格式的文件均值(mean.binaryproto)转换成numpy格式的文件均值(mean.npy)
来源:互联网 发布:网络盒子加密软件 编辑:程序博客网 时间:2024/05/21 17:39
#!/usr/bin/env python
#-*- coding=utf8 -*-
import numpy as np
import sys
caffe_root='/home/santiago/program/caffe-san/' #你自己的caffe路径
sys.path.append(caffe_root+'python')
import caffe
MEAN_PROTO_PATH = '/home/santiago/hkt/mydata/mean.binaryproto' # 待转换的pb格式图像均值文件路径
MEAN_NPY_PATH = '/home/santiago/hkt/mydata/mean.npy' # 转换后的numpy格式图像均值文件路径
blob = caffe.proto.caffe_pb2.BlobProto() # 创建protobuf blob
data = open(MEAN_PROTO_PATH, 'rb' ).read() # 读入mean.binaryproto文件内容
blob.ParseFromString(data) # 解析文件内容到blob
array = np.array(caffe.io.blobproto_to_array(blob))# 将blob中的均值转换成numpy格式,array的shape (mean_number,channel, hight, width)
mean_npy = array[0] # 一个array中可以有多组均值存在,故需要通过下标选择其中一组均值
np.save(MEAN_NPY_PATH ,mean_npy)
#-*- coding=utf8 -*-
import numpy as np
import sys
caffe_root='/home/santiago/program/caffe-san/' #你自己的caffe路径
sys.path.append(caffe_root+'python')
import caffe
MEAN_PROTO_PATH = '/home/santiago/hkt/mydata/mean.binaryproto' # 待转换的pb格式图像均值文件路径
MEAN_NPY_PATH = '/home/santiago/hkt/mydata/mean.npy' # 转换后的numpy格式图像均值文件路径
blob = caffe.proto.caffe_pb2.BlobProto() # 创建protobuf blob
data = open(MEAN_PROTO_PATH, 'rb' ).read() # 读入mean.binaryproto文件内容
blob.ParseFromString(data) # 解析文件内容到blob
array = np.array(caffe.io.blobproto_to_array(blob))# 将blob中的均值转换成numpy格式,array的shape (mean_number,channel, hight, width)
mean_npy = array[0] # 一个array中可以有多组均值存在,故需要通过下标选择其中一组均值
np.save(MEAN_NPY_PATH ,mean_npy)
阅读全文
0 0
- caffe:把pb格式的文件均值(mean.binaryproto)转换成numpy格式的文件均值(mean.npy)
- 【深度学习】笔记7:如何将mean,binaryproto格式的均值文件转化为mean.npy格式的均值文件
- Caffe均值文件mean.binaryproto转mean.npy
- Caffe均值文件mean.binaryproto转mean.npy
- Caffe均值文件mean.binaryproto转mean.npy
- Python:Caffe均值文件mean.binaryproto转mean.npy
- matlab 读取caffe生成的mean.binaryproto均值文件
- 计算机视觉caffe之路附3: Caffe均值文件mean.binaryproto转mean.npy
- caffe均值文件的生成以及npy格式的转换
- Caffe均值文件binaryproto转npy
- Caffe均值文件binaryproto转npy
- caffe在linux下和windows下生成均值文件mean.binaryproto
- PyCaffe-mean文件转换成npy文件
- 均值(Mean)和均值标准误差(S.E. Mean)
- caffe 均值文件binaryproto 转mat
- numpy.mean() 计算矩阵均值
- caffe 学习系列:计算图片的均值以及转化npy格式
- 计算均值mean的MapReduce程序Computing mean with MapReduce
- 小米笔试题第1题
- am335x 内核源码分析2 LCD移植
- hihoCoder1331—扩展二进制数
- 异步加载数据,无限轮播,
- 20. Valid Parentheses
- caffe:把pb格式的文件均值(mean.binaryproto)转换成numpy格式的文件均值(mean.npy)
- poj 3177 Redundant Paths(Tarjan,边双连通分量)
- 机器学习-1-.py文件的导入问题
- iOS GPUImage研究序一:内置滤镜
- 深入理解MySQL索引
- yii2 表单小部件默认选中的方法
- PullToRefreshListView刷新下拉加载最简单用法
- Xgboost4j打包 java Ubuntu安装
- 详解Struts2的类型转换